Lock And Key Analogy Psychology. The idea that, especially in terms of microbiology, molecules will fit a receptor site. Just as it takes the right key to open a specific lock, a neurotransmitter (the key) will only bind to a specific receptor (the lock). When the right key (neurotransmitter) meets the right lock (receptor) a specific ion channel in the membrane is opened (like a door).
